enumerazione D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020 (d3d12umddi.h)

Definisce il layout in memoria di un frame video stereo 3D.

Sintassi

typedef enum D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020 {
  D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020_MONO,
  D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020_HORIZONTAL,
  D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020_VERTICAL,
  D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020_SEPARATE
} ;

Costanti

 
D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020_MONO
L'esempio non contiene dati stereo. Se il formato stereo non è specificato, questo valore è il valore predefinito.
D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020_HORIZONTAL
Frame 0 e frame 1 sono compressi side-by-side, come illustrato nel diagramma seguente:


































000111
000111
000111
000111
D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020_VERTICAL
Frame 0 e frame 1 sono compressi in alto verso il basso, come illustrato nel diagramma seguente:


































000000
000000
111111
111111
D3D12DDI_VIDEO_FRAME_STEREO_FORMAT_0020_SEPARATE
Frame 0 e frame 1 vengono posizionati in risorse separate.

Commenti

Tutti i driver che supportano stereo devono supportare tutti i formati in questa enumerazione.

Requisiti

Requisito Valore
Intestazione d3d12umddi.h (include D3d12umddi.h)